Penetanguishene occupies a strategically significant harbour that has been important for centuries: first to the Anishinaabe peoples of the region, then to French missionaries and traders, and later to the British Navy, which established a naval base here in the early nineteenth century. That layered history is still visible and celebrated today. Discovery Harbour, the reconstructed British naval and military establishment staffed by costumed interpreters, is one of Ontario’s finest living history sites. The reconstructed schooners HMS Bee and HMS Tecumseth are among the most impressive historic vessel recreations in the country.
Awenda Provincial Park is located just 7 kilometres from Penetanguishene and is one of the finest parks in the southern Georgian Bay region. The park’s four beaches, with Kettle’s Beach being the most popular, offer calm, clear swimming in Georgian Bay water with sandy entries and exceptional summer conditions. Hiking trails wind through old-growth forest and along the Georgian Bay shoreline, with lookout points providing panoramic views across the bay. The Thirty Thousand Islands, accessible by boat from Penetang Harbour, are one of the world’s largest freshwater archipelagos.
Penetanguishene’s bilingual French-English character gives the town a distinct personality immediately apparent in its street names, community events, and local hospitality. The downtown waterfront features restaurants, galleries, and the harbour marina as a social hub through summer. Midland, just 7 kilometres east, provides a broader range of urban services and supply options. More regional information is available through Southern Georgian Bay.

Penetanguishene is rewarding through three seasons. Summer from late June through August is peak season for harbour swimming, boating into the Thirty Thousand Islands, and Awenda Park beach days. Fall brings beautiful colour to the bay shoreline and quieter, more peaceful conditions for hiking and heritage site visits. Spring is ideal for birding along the Georgian Bay shore and visiting Discovery Harbour before the peak season begins.
Penetanguishene is approximately 2 hours north of Toronto via Highway 400 north through Barrie, then east on Highway 93 to Penetanguishene. It is one of the most accessible genuine Georgian Bay cottage destinations for GTA residents: close enough for a Friday-to-Sunday getaway without an early Friday departure. From Barrie, the drive is approximately 30 minutes east on Highway 93.

Yes. Awenda Provincial Park’s beaches offer calm, sandy-entry swimming suited to young children. Discovery Harbour’s living history programs engage children of all ages with period demonstrations and reconstructed ship tours. The harbour’s sheltered waters are excellent for beginner paddling. The town’s waterfront parks and playgrounds add further family-friendly options through summer.
Discovery Harbour is a reconstructed British naval and military establishment from the early nineteenth century, staffed by costumed interpreters who bring the site’s history to life through demonstrations, tours, and period activities. The reconstructed schooners HMS Bee and HMS Tecumseth are among the most impressive historic vessel recreations in Canada. The site sits right on the water with stunning views across the harbour and is genuinely excellent for visitors of all ages.
